在Web3的世界中,钱包是连接用户与区块链的桥梁,其中私钥是用户唯一的数字身份和持有资产的证明。因此,了解如何安全地查看和管理Web3钱包的私钥至关重要。本文将深入探讨私钥的概念、如何安全查看及管理私钥,并回答一些相关问题,以帮助用户更好地保护其数字资产。

什么是Web3钱包及私钥的概念

Web3钱包是一种数字钱包,专门用来管理区块链上的资产和信息。与传统的金融钱包不同,Web3钱包不依赖于中央机构,而是直接与区块链网络交互。用户通过创建钱包,生成一对密钥:公钥和私钥。公钥类似于银行账号,可以公开分享,而私钥则是数字货币的“密码”,用于签署交易和访问钱包中的资产,因此必须安全保管。

如何查看Web3钱包的私钥

查看Web3钱包私钥的方式通常取决于钱包的类型。不同的Web3钱包可能提供不同的用户界面和流程。以下是查看私钥的几种常见方式:

  • 软件钱包:大多数软件钱包(如MetaMask、Trust Wallet)提供直接查看私钥的功能。用户通常可以在钱包的设置或账户信息中找到“导出私钥”或“查看私钥”的选项。
  • 硬件钱包:对于像Ledger和Trezor这样的硬件钱包,私钥通常是设备内生成并存储的。用户可以通过连接设备到电脑,使用官方软件查看公钥,但不建议查看私钥。在硬件钱包中,私钥永远不会被直接暴露。
  • 命令行界面:一些高级用户可能会使用命令行工具(如Geth、Parity)来操作以太坊钱包。在这种情况下,用户可以通过命令行直接调用相应的命令来获取私钥。

如何安全管理私钥

安全管理私钥至关重要,因为私钥的丢失或泄露将导致资产的不可逆转的损失。以下是一些建议来帮助用户更好地管理私钥:

  • 离线存储:将私钥保存在物理方式(如纸条上)或安全的硬件设备中,避免将其保存在联网的设备上。
  • 使用密码管理器:一些密码管理器提供加密存储功能,可以安全存储私钥。
  • 定期备份:定期备份私钥,并确保备份存储在安全的位置。
  • 定期更新软件:保持钱包软件和安全防护工具(如防病毒软件)的最新,以抵御潜在的网络攻击。

常见问题解答

1. 什么是私钥,为什么如此重要?

私钥是用户访问和管理其数字资产的关键。每个在区块链上拥有的资产(如比特币或以太坊)都有对应的私钥,只有拥有该私钥的人才能进行交易和控制这部分资产。因此,私钥既是安全的关键,也是用户身份的验证工具。保护好私钥就是保护好自己的数字资产。

2. 如何知道我的私钥是否安全?

判断私钥是否安全,可以从以下几个方面来评估:

  • 存储方式:私钥是否存储在安全的位置?理想情况下,私钥应放在离线设备或加密的存储介质中,而不是手机或网络环境中。
  • 备份情况:私钥是否有适当的备份?应定期备份,并将备份存储在安全的、物理隔离的地方。
  • 安全软件:用户的设备是否安装了最新的安全工具?使用防病毒软件和恶意软件检测工具可以减少私钥遭受攻击的风险。

综上所述,私钥的安全性直接影响用户资产的安全,因此必须定期评估和调整安全措施。

3. 如果我丢失了私钥,我该怎么办?

丢失私钥的后果是无法访问钱包中的资产,通常情况下是不可逆的。不过,有些预防措施可以减轻风险:

  • 提前备份:在创建钱包时,及时备份助记词或私钥,并妥善保管。助记词可用于恢复钱包,即使私钥丢失,也可以通过助记词找回。
  • 使用风险控制工具:有些钱包提供多重签名或社交恢复等功能,可以在一定程度上降低丢失私钥的风险。
  • 资产分散:将资产分散存储在多个钱包中,以防止单个钱包的损失导致全部资产丢失。

一旦丢失私钥,则无法恢复,因此准备好充分的预防措施是非常重要的。

4. 如何防止私钥被盗?

防止私钥被盗需要从网络安全和个人习惯两个方面入手:

  • 使用硬件钱包:硬件钱包提供相对高的安全性,可以有效抵御网络攻击。
  • 谨慎点击链接:对于不明链接和邮件,勿轻易点击,以防止钓鱼攻击。
  • 使用强密码:确保钱包软件和相关账户都设置强密码,并开启双重验证,增加安全层级。
  • 监控钱包活动:定期查看钱包活动,一旦发现可疑交易立即采取措施,如变更私钥或从可疑设备移除钱包。

防护私钥是一项长期而持久的工作,用户应保持警惕,时刻关注安全隐患。

5. 网上有哪些工具可以帮我管理私钥?

网上确实有多种工具可以帮助用户管理私钥,但使用时应格外谨慎,因为一些工具本身也可能是风险源。常见的管理工具包括:

  • 密码管理器:像LastPass、1Password这样的工具不仅可以存储密码,还可以加密存储私钥。但用户需确保使用的软件是信誉良好的。
  • 专用加密软件:一些软件专门用于加密文件,可以将私钥以加密文件的形式存储。
  • 钱包软件自带功能:很多Web3钱包都提供备份私钥或助记词的功能,用户在选择钱包时,也要重点考虑这一点。

总之,虽然工具可以帮助管理私钥,但用户最终应承担责任,因此对每一个工具的选择和使用都需谨慎。

总结而言,私钥的管理是Web3用户必须掌握的基础知识,用户需要了解私钥的概念,采用安全的管理方法,以减少资产被盗或丢失的风险。同时,保持学习与改进自己的安全习惯,才能在快速发展的区块链世界中,安全地保护自己的数字资产。